I’m talking about "ghost" Validation Rules buried deep inside your Salesforce Case object. Rules created years ago that don't even fire anymore. They literally do nothing.
Except every single time an agent clicks "Save," Salesforce still has to run the math.
As an operations leader, a few hundred millisecond lag doesn't sound like a crisis. But the math on micro-waste is brutal:
When 1,000 agents handle 40 cases a day, and save each case 3 times during a call, a half-second delay for a couple of Validation Rules eats up 60,000 seconds of pure dead time every single day.
Over a year, that is 4,000 hours of agents staring at a spinning loading wheel. In wasted labor alone, that’s easily $45,000 burned on absolute silence.
